Scena Plastyczna KUL, Poland
Moisture (Wilgoć)
The famous group, founded and led by Leszek Mądzik. They are one of the Polish theatres whose works have influenced the development of European art. A mystic story created by sound, light, music, space, and silence.

Husa na provázku Theatre - Brno
Báječná léta pod psa (The Wonderful Dog Day Years)
This clever stage adaptation of Michal Viewegh´s popular "novel of the decade" follows two generations in a hilarious and ironic look at the events leading up to and following the 1968 invasion. Adaptation: Ivo Krobot, Petr Oslzlý. Director: Ivo Krobot

Sankai - Juku: Unetsu
One of the most famous Japanese theatre companies, in Prague for the first time.
Sankai juku (means Studio of the Mountains and Seas), was founded in the Seventies by Ušio Amagacu. The group, which presents the direction of the Butoh style, is at first a stage filled with everything from the fantasy of pictures, unbelievable physically demanding and even decadent aesthetics. Unetsu is an 80 minute meditation about life and death. The picture whose basic elements are water, sand, the human body, and eggs.
In collaboration with the Japanese Embassy and the Japan Foundation.
